Everything about August Burns Red totally explained

August Burns Red is a metalcore band from Lancaster, Pennsylvania. The band formed in March of 2003 and quickly started playing shows around Lancaster. In 2004, the band was signed to CI Records and released an EP called Looks Fragile After All. After about another year of playing shows, the band was signed to Solid State Records in 2005 and released Thrill Seeker on November 8th of that year. Their latest album, Messengers, was released on June 19, 2007. It has sold over 45,000 copies thus far.
   August Burns Red is currently touring with As I Lay Dying.
   They will also be shooting a music video, for Backburner, at an upcoming show at the Chameleon Club in Lancaster, PA on May 31st, 2008. They will be playing the show with Century, Circus! Circus!, and Ventriloquist. They are known for their "non hardcore" outlook and are seen wearing sandals onstage.
